logo

Output 652f697d8cd9bb327e26b21320589bda2b2fd7a1854ac03de89c637dd2083190:1

value
2686337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a46f30636cba322e57117f321f54e683f6aed0e OP_EQUAL
address
345xVBAZoL3GQzKmEbsmsqNoNrTgx5kwuS
transaction
652f697d8cd9bb327e26b21320589bda2b2fd7a1854ac03de89c637dd2083190